Output 80a623f4660b2491bac3217ee8b57acf30b877b9f224d8c29a1c9e85a65b9504:1

value
5376937
script pubkey
OP_0 OP_PUSHBYTES_20 8b129531d439ba0eedd0c794153c6346e672b109
address
bc1q3vff2vw58xaqamwsc72p20rrgmn89vgf02wnmu
transaction
80a623f4660b2491bac3217ee8b57acf30b877b9f224d8c29a1c9e85a65b9504